Understanding Knots and Miles Per Hour

1

A knot is a unit of speed that is defined as one nautical mile per hour. A nautical mile is equal to 6,076.1 feet or 1,852 meters. On the other hand, miles per hour (mph) is a unit of speed that is commonly used on land, where one mile is equal to 5,280 feet or 1,609.34 meters. To convert knots to mph, we need to know the conversion factor between nautical miles and statute miles.

Conversion Factor

The conversion factor between nautical miles and statute miles is 1 nautical mile = 1.15078 statute miles. This means that to convert knots to mph, we need to multiply the speed in knots by 1.15078. For example, if the speed is 50 knots, we can convert it to mph by multiplying 50 by 1.15078, which gives us approximately 57.5 mph.

Speed in KnotsSpeed in MPH
10 knots11.5 mph
20 knots23.0 mph
30 knots34.5 mph
40 knots46.0 mph
50 knots57.5 mph

Why is Knots to MPH Conversion Important?

The knots to mph conversion is important in various industries, including aviation, maritime, and meteorology. In aviation, pilots need to understand the conversion between knots and mph to navigate through different airspaces and to comply with air traffic control instructions. In the maritime industry, sailors and ship captains need to know the conversion to navigate through different waterways and to comply with maritime regulations. Additionally, meteorologists use the conversion to report wind speeds and to predict weather patterns.

Real-World Applications

The knots to mph conversion has numerous real-world applications. For example, in aviation, pilots use the conversion to determine the speed of an aircraft in relation to the wind. This is crucial in navigation, as it helps pilots to determine the aircraft’s ground speed and to plan the flight route accordingly. In the maritime industry, the conversion is used to determine the speed of a ship in relation to the water. This is important in navigation, as it helps sailors and ship captains to determine the ship’s position and to plan the route accordingly.

In meteorology, the conversion is used to report wind speeds and to predict weather patterns. For example, a wind speed of 20 knots is equivalent to approximately 23 mph. This information is crucial in predicting weather patterns, as it helps meteorologists to determine the strength and direction of winds and to predict the movement of weather systems.

Simple Guide to Knots to MPH Conversion

Converting knots to mph is a simple process that involves multiplying the speed in knots by 1.15078. Here is a step-by-step guide on how to perform this conversion:

  1. Write down the speed in knots that you want to convert to mph.
  2. Multiply the speed in knots by 1.15078.
  3. The result is the speed in mph.

For example, if you want to convert 50 knots to mph, you would multiply 50 by 1.15078, which gives you approximately 57.5 mph.
